ALBANY, N.Y. – The Niagara women’s soccer team landed four Purple Eagles to All-MAAC teams announced at the 2008 MAAC Women’s Soccer Championship in Albany, N.Y. Senior forward Stephanie Gartley (Camlachie, Ont.) made first team, while juniors Chiara Greco (Hamilton, Ont.) and Alyssa Pollock (Liverpool, N.Y.) earned second team spots; freshman defender Jennifer Kimoto (Scarborough, Ont.) was named to the all-rookie team.
This marks the second straight season that Niagara has had at least one player on the first, second and rookie teams. The Purple Eagles have also accomplished this feat in the 2001 and 2002 seasons.
Gartley ended her stellar career at Niagara ranking fourth all-time in career goals with 50 and fifth all-time in career points with 121, while leading the 2008 Purple Eagles in goals (12), assists (5) and points (29). She finished second in the MAAC in points and tied for second in goals with the 2008 MAAC Player of the Year Ahna Johnson.
Gartley has made an All-MAAC team in all four years at Niagara. She was named 2005 MAAC Rookie of the Year and made First-Team All-MAAC, was Second-Team All-MAAC in 2006 and 2007 and was named to the 2008 Preseason All-MAAC Team.
Greco and Pollock made their debut on an All-MAAC Team.

Greco emerged as the team’s second-best scoring option. The education major scored seven goals, including several from long range efforts, and had six assists to finish the season with 20 points. Pollock was a solid defender in the Niagara’s rearguard. She started in all 19 games for the Purple and White and was in charge of shutting down the opposition best striker.
Jennifer Kimoto showed great versatility as a defender this season. The freshman started the season on the right, but switched to left back towards the end of the season. She also started in every game this season.
Niagara placed 11 Purple Eagles on the 2008 MAAC All- Academic Team for third most in the conference, one behind Iona and Marist. Gartley, Greco and Pollock were the team along with teammates Courtney Davies (Las Vegas, Nev.), Jamie Giangreco (Penfield, N.Y.), Caitlin Kilkenny (Seville, Ohio), Emily McElroy (Colorado Springs, Colo.), Molly McKeown (Olean, N.Y.), Kathryn Potter (Honeoye Falls, N.Y.), Sarah Stephens (Toledo, Ohio) and Gabrielle Wilson (Tonawanda, N.Y.).
To be eligible for the MAAC All-Academic Team, a student-athlete must complete two semesters at their institution and hold a cumulative grade point average of 3.20 on a 4.0 scale.
